Catalonia has recognised this Friday the work of its Mossos d'Esquadra police during the attack in Barcelona that left 13 dead and around 130 injured, according to the latest statistics. 

About 100,000 people, according to Barcelona's City Council, gathered in the famous plaça Catalunya in the centre of the city noon today to denounce the terrorist attacks in Barcelona and Cambrils. During this event, parts of the crowd gave a spontaneous ovation to the police as a show of thanks for its work during the attack.
